Product Introduction

Overview

The INA210AIDCKT from Texas Instruments is a high-precision, bi-directional current sense amplifier designed for accurate current measurement in various applications. This device is part of the INA21x series, which features a zero-drift topology, enabling high-precision measurements with minimal offset voltage. The INA210AIDCKT operates from a single 2.7-V to 26-V power supply and is available in a SOT-SC70 (DCK) package with 6 pins. It is widely used for overcurrent protection, precision current measurement, and in closed-loop feedback circuits.

Key Features

  • High Precision: The INA210AIDCKT features a zero-drift topology, ensuring high-precision current measurements with a maximum offset voltage of ±35 µV and a maximum offset drift of 0.5 µV/°C.
  • Wide Common-Mode Range: It can sense drops across shunts at common-mode voltages from –0.3 V to 26 V, independent of the supply voltage.
  • Flexible Gain Options: The INA21x series offers various fixed gains: 50 V/V, 75 V/V, 100 V/V, 200 V/V, 500 V/V, and 1000 V/V, with the INA210AIDCKT specifically offering a gain of 200 V/V.
  • Low Power Consumption: The device operates with a maximum quiescent current of 100 µA, making it power-efficient.
  • Compact Packaging: Available in SC70 and Thin UQFN packages, making it suitable for space-constrained designs.

  9. How does the zero-drift topology benefit the INA210AIDCKT?

    The zero-drift topology ensures high-precision measurements with minimal offset voltage and drift, making it suitable for accurate current sensing.

  10. What is the significance of the low offset voltage in the INA210AIDCKT?

    The low offset voltage allows for accurate current sensing with shunt drops as low as 10 mV full-scale, reducing shunt dissipation significantly.
